Pomocy
Ostatnio zmodyfikowano 2011-02-04 16:38
pekfos |
» 2011-02-04 13:55:52 co do tych nagłówków to było już wyjaśnione na forum, na przykładzie czy trzeba dołączać string po iostream. kto jest zainteresowany to może poszukać. |
|
Elaine |
» 2011-02-04 16:05:26 co z tego ze proste skoro każdy antywirus zablokuje uruchamianie programu | Busted. a.exe to program zawierający system( "pause" ) ... i w sumie nic więcej. Jakoś żaden antywirus nic nie wykrył. |
|
McAffey |
» 2011-02-04 16:23:49 Ja też nigdy nie widziałem aby któryś z moich programów kończących się system( "PAUSE" ); został zablokowany przez jakiegoś antyvira, ale też rzadko tego używałem, więc już nic nie pisałem. |
|
mms1994 Temat założony przez niniejszego użytkownika |
» 2011-02-04 16:30:19 Poprawiłem błędy i nadal po podaniu danych program się automatycznie zamyka.
#include <iostream> #include <conio.h>
int main() { using namespace std; float punkty, wynik, procent; cout << "Podaj liczbe punktow, maksymalna do uzyskania: " << endl; cin >> punkty; cout << "Podaj liczbe punktow uzyskana przez ucznia: " << endl; cin >> wynik; procent = wynik / punkty * 100; if( procent > 0 ) { if( procent < 50 ) cout << "Uczen zdobyl: " << procent << " procent, oraz ocene: ndst" << endl; if( procent >= 50 && procent <= 56 ) cout << "Uczen zdobyl: " << procent << " procent, oraz ocene: dop" << endl; if( procent >= 57 && procent <= 63 ) cout << "Uczen zdobyl: " << procent << " procent, oraz ocene: dop+" << endl; if( procent >= 64 && procent <= 70 ) cout << "Uczen zdobyl: " << procent << " procent, oraz ocene: dst" << endl; if( procent >= 71 && procent <= 77 ) cout << "Uczen zdobyl: " << procent << " procent, oraz ocene: dst+" << endl; if( procent >= 78 && procent <= 84 ) cout << "Uczen zdobyl: " << procent << " procent, oraz ocene: db" << endl; if( procent >= 85 && procent <= 91 ) cout << "Uczen zdobyl: " << procent << " procent, oraz ocene: db+" << endl; if( procent >= 92 && procent <= 98 ) cout << "Uczen zdobyl: " << procent << " procent, oraz ocene: bdb" << endl; if( procent >= 99 && procent <= 100 ) cout << "Uczen zdobyl: " << procent << " procent, oraz ocene: bdb+" << endl; if( procent <= 0 ) cout << "Uczen zdoby: " << procent << " procent, oraz ocene: ndst" << endl; } return 0; getch(); }
|
|
pekfos |
» 2011-02-04 16:33:12 um, czyżbym to tylko ja miał takie szczęście że na każdym komputerze na którym uruchamiam program z system() muszę potwierdzać że na pewno chce go uruchomić i zdaję sobie sprawę że program może być niebezpieczny?
return to (w tym przypadku) wyjście z programu. getch musi być przed :) |
|
mms1994 Temat założony przez niniejszego użytkownika |
» 2011-02-04 16:38:32 Działa :D
Dzięki wszystkim za pomoc, temat można zamknąć. |
|
1 « 2 » |